SpiderMan 2 Teaser Trailer Coming December 15


Columbia Pictures and Marvel Studios announced today that the first theatrical teaser trailer for SpiderMan 2 will premiere online, exclusively at Yahoo!, streaming to fans around the world beginning on December 15 at 12:01am EST.

The trailer is set for prominent placement globally on the front pages of international Yahoo! properties in 13 countries including United States of America, Mexico, Canada, Brazil, the United Kingdom, Ireland, France, Spain, Italy, Germany, Japan, Australia and New Zealand.

Following its online premiere, the new trailer will segue into U.S. theaters on Wednesday, December 17, where the studio is targeting such films as The Lord of the Rings: The Return of the King.

In SpiderMan 2 Tobey Maguire returns as the mild-mannered Peter Parker, who is juggling the delicate balance of his dual life as a college student and a superhuman crime fighter.

The entertaining adventure escalates and SpiderMan's life becomes even more complicated when he confronts a new nemesis, the brilliant Otto Octavius, (Alfred Molina) who has been reincarnated as the maniacal and multi-tentacled "Doc Ock."

In addition to Maguire and Molina, Spider-Man 2 also stars Kirsten Dunst, James Franco, Rosemary Harris, Donna Murphy and J.K. Simmons. Spider-Man 2 is directed by Sam Raimi and based on the Marvel Comic book by Stan Lee and Steve Ditko.
